TITLE: WATERLAND
DIRECTOR: STEPHEN GYLLENHAAL
WRITER: PETER PRINCE
THE BOTTOM LINE: A tormented time traveler tries to make peace with his past in a challenging, absorbing film.
Taking leave of his students upon his involuntary retirement, a high school teacher named Tom Crick (Jeremy Irons) tells them why he chose history as his subject. He was in Germany at the end of World War II. The horrors he witnessed were incomprehensible to him. He could deal with them only by inserting them into historical narrative, which granted them a spurious coherence and him the distance he required to live with them.
